What you'll do
As a Mid Project Engineer, you will be responsible for designing custom test benches, structuring experiments, and analyzing mechanical failures in our Industrial Testing Laboratory. Your primary focus will be on the mechanical design of laboratory equipment, including the appropriate sizing and specification of industrial machines and components (such as motors, pumps, compressors, gearboxes, and bearings), the delimitation of test plans, and the technical analysis of results. This hands-on role requires active participation in the daily execution and operation of physical tests, which is essential for you to gain real-world context and build a profound understanding of our mechanical systems and the phenomena we capture.
We currently operate a highly advanced and robust laboratory structure that generates immense value for the development of our AI models. You will play a key role in supporting the continuous improvement of these facilities. By ensuring that our mechanical setups are continuously optimized, you'll contribute to making our test environments even more safe, reliable, and innovative, directly impacting the physics-based datasets used for machine learning and predictive analytics.
You’ll also collaborate with our testing and data science teams to support accurate and reliable physical data collection through well-designed experiments. While your focus will remain heavily on mechanical projects and analytical planning, you may occasionally assist with data acquisition tasks to support broader lab operations. This position requires a hands-on mindset and strong analytical skills, ensuring that our physical infrastructure operates at peak performance to capture complex mechanical behavior throughout our testing cycles.
